The Smile hitmaker recently hinted that her ex-husband David, ‘refused to give answers’ when asked about his three-year affair with a younger colleague.
She has now admitted she was left having to ‘join the dots’ when it came to his affair.
Titled West End Girl, the new record tells the story of a broken marriage and a series of betrayals with the hitmaker explaining: ‘There are definitely some things that happened in my real life that are reflected on this record.’
Speaking in an interview with Perfect Magazine, the star confessed her marriage to David didn’t help her self-worth, and added that dating again in her 40s is ‘humiliating’.
She explained: ‘I also think that what was going on in my life was really confusing, because I didn’t actually know what was going on in my life. I wasn’t sure what was real, and what was in my head.
‘So there’s a certain amount of, like, joining dots. When you are not given answers, your brain is full of lots of questions.
‘And if nobody’s willing to answer those questions, then your brain starts to answer them for you. And so I think some of that maybe happened here.’
Lily split from her ‘unfaithful’ ex-husband David last year when she discovered his three-year affair and profile on celebrity dating app, Raya.

The pop star joined the app herself, pretending to be ‘looking for women’ – and allegedly found that David had already set up a dating profile.
Their split led to her to check into a £8,000-a-week trauma treatment centre to focus on her mental health.
Lily, who has signed a deal with record label BMG, has admitted she’s ‘nervous’ as it’s her most ‘vulnerable’ collection of songs to date.
The mother of two has revealed that she penned the album in just 10 days and said: ‘I’m nervous. The record is vulnerable in a way that my music perhaps hasn’t been before – certainly not over the course of a whole album.’
Last week, Lily extended an olive branch to David after revealing she became suicidal following his three-year affair. She reflected on their relationship, admitting there were still ‘lots of good things about it’ despite the heartbreak.
She told British Vogue: ‘My kids had an amazing experience living in America for five years, and I have a lot of compassion for my ex-husband. I think we all suffer.’

The kind words towards her ex came after Lily revealed she ‘came close to relapsing on drink and drugs and developed a really, really bad problem with food’ as a result of her split from David.
She said she knew she needed to check herself into a facility when she realised she ‘wanted to die’.
The singer told the publication: ‘I’ve had real problems with food over the past few years.’ [In the thick of the break up] ‘it got really, really, really bad.’
The star, who has been sober for six years, added: ‘The feelings of despair that I was experiencing were so strong…
‘The last time that I felt anything like that, drugs and alcohol were my way out, so it was excruciating to sit with those [feelings] and not to use them.’
